What the data says about AGNCO

As of the 2026-07-27 close, AGNCO scores 69 out of 99 on our growth-stock rating, a mixed growth-stock profile. That ranks it 751st of 4,897 rated US stocks, the top 15% of the market.

Its strongest trait is A (annual earnings growth) at 98, and its weakest is I (institutional sponsorship) at 10. AGNCO clears 3 of the six core growth traits we score per stock; the seventh, overall market direction, is judged market-wide.

On price, AGNCO carries a lagging Relative Strength rating of 43, meaning it has outperformed about 43% of the market over the past year.

Underneath the score: quarterly earnings down 950% year over year, trading 1% below its 52-week high.
